Common Mistakes to Avoid

Certain pitfalls can hinder the success of your DIY Viking Tent project. Avoid these common mistakes to ensure a seamless experience:

diy viking tent

  • Overlooking waterproofing: Treat your canvas with a waterproofing solution to prevent leaks.
  • Neglecting stability: Reinforce your tent with poles and stakes for added stability, especially during windy conditions.
  • Using modern tools: While some modern tools can assist in construction, stick to traditional techniques for historical authenticity.

FAQs About DIY Viking Tent

Q: What is the average cost of building a DIY Viking Tent?
A: The cost varies depending on the size and materials used, but on average, it ranges from $200 to $500.

Q: How long does it take to build a DIY Viking Tent?
A: The construction time can vary, but with the right planning and preparation, most tents can be completed within a few days to a week.
